VMSA-2018-0027 : VMware ESXi, Workstation, and Fusion updates address uninitialized stack memory usage
a. vmxnet3 uninitialized stack memory usage VMware ESXi, Fusion and Workstation contain uninitialized stack memory usage in the vmxnet3 virtual network adapter. This issue may allow a guest to execute code on the host. The issue is present if vmxnet3 is enabled. Non vmxnet3 virtual adapters are n...

VMware Workstation 14.x < 14.1.4 / 15.x < 15.0.1 vmxnet3 Guest-to-Host Code Execution Vulnerability (VMSA-2018-0027)
The version of VMware Workstation installed on the remote host is 14.x prior to 14.1.4 or 15.x prior to 15.0.1. It is, therefore, affected by an uninitialized stack memory usage vulnerability in the vmxnet3 network adapter. An attacker with access to a guest system may be able to execute code on...
